Output 24fcab4b98086136ed906633988f73ab67c3021499bd891676299064540c213a:12

value
22776
script pubkey
OP_0 OP_PUSHBYTES_20 ee25ca16a6bffac069476a486a14ddafd6d2c888
address
bc1qacju594xhlavq628dfyx59xa4ltd9jygvxs0n6
transaction
24fcab4b98086136ed906633988f73ab67c3021499bd891676299064540c213a
spent
true